ELECTION INFORMATION FOR MUNICIPAL ELECTION ON MARCH 8, 2011

The General Election for the City of Tarpon Springs will be held on Tuesday, March 8, 2011.

Candidate Filing - Candidate filing begins Tuesday, November 16, 2010. Final date for Candidates to file with the City Clerk for the Office of Commissioner Seat 1, and Commissioner Seat 2, is Wednesday, November 24, 2010 at 5:00 p.m.

Voter Registration – Deadline to register to vote is Monday, February 7, 2011 at 5:00 p.m. for the City’s General Election. If you have any questions regarding voter registration, please contact the Pinellas Supervisor of Elections at : (727) 464-3551, or fax: (727) 464-4158.

Absentee Ballots – Absentee Ballots may be requested by calling the Supervisor of Elections Office at (727) 464-6788.

Election results/tabulation of votes – Canvassing and tabulation of votes will be held Tuesday,
March 8, 2011, at the: Pinellas County Election Service Center
Starkey Lakes Corporate
13001 Starkey Road
Clearwater, Florida 33773
Telephone: (727) 464-6108

Results will be posted as received in the City Clerk’s Office on Election Night – Tarpon Springs City Hall.

General Election Information - For additional information regarding the Tarpon Springs General Election, please contact City Clerk Irene S. Jacobs, or Deputy City Clerk Michele Manousos at (727) 942-5614.

IMPORTANT - IDENTIFICATION REQUIRED:
In order to be able to vote, a voter will need a picture identification and signature identification at the polling place, such as a Florida driver’s license, a Florida identification card issued under F.S. 322.051, or another form of picture identification approved by the Department of State. (F.S. 98.461/98.471)
